大家好,今天我們要聊一個(gè)在數(shù)字電路設(shè)計(jì)中非常重要的概念——優(yōu)先編碼器和優(yōu)先譯碼器。這兩個(gè)術(shù)語聽起來有點(diǎn)復(fù)雜,但實(shí)際上它們?cè)谖覀兊娜粘I钪幸灿袕V泛的應(yīng)用。那么,什么是優(yōu)先編碼器和優(yōu)先譯碼器呢?它們有什么區(qū)別?又該如何理解它們的工作原理呢?今天就讓我們一起來深入探討一下。
首先,讓我們從優(yōu)先編碼器開始。優(yōu)先編碼器是一種數(shù)字電路,主要用于將多個(gè)輸入信號(hào)中的高電平信號(hào)轉(zhuǎn)換為較低的高電平信號(hào),并根據(jù)優(yōu)先級(jí)選擇輸出。換句話說,優(yōu)先編碼器的作用就是從多個(gè)輸入中選擇一個(gè)優(yōu)先級(jí)最高的信號(hào)輸出,其余信號(hào)則被抑制或關(guān)閉。這種機(jī)制在需要按照優(yōu)先級(jí)進(jìn)行決策的系統(tǒng)中非常有用,例如交通信號(hào)燈、多級(jí)決策系統(tǒng)等。
舉個(gè)例子,假設(shè)有一個(gè)交通信號(hào)燈系統(tǒng),需要根據(jù)不同方向的車輛優(yōu)先級(jí)來控制紅燈和綠燈的亮滅。優(yōu)先編碼器可以將不同方向的信號(hào)作為輸入,按照優(yōu)先級(jí)高低輸出一個(gè)信號(hào),指示哪個(gè)方向的車輛可以優(yōu)先通行。這樣,整個(gè)信號(hào)燈系統(tǒng)就能高效地管理交通流量,確保行人和車輛的安全。
接下來,我們來看看優(yōu)先譯碼器。優(yōu)先譯碼器是一種將二進(jìn)制代碼轉(zhuǎn)換為模擬信號(hào)的數(shù)字電路。它的核心功能是根據(jù)輸入的二進(jìn)制代碼,輸出一個(gè)對(duì)應(yīng)的模擬信號(hào),通常用于控制設(shè)備的開啟和關(guān)閉。例如,一個(gè)8位的優(yōu)先譯碼器可以將8種不同的二進(jìn)制輸入組合轉(zhuǎn)換為8種不同的模擬輸出信號(hào),分別控制8個(gè)不同的設(shè)備或動(dòng)作。
舉個(gè)例子,假設(shè)有一個(gè)空調(diào)控制系統(tǒng),需要根據(jù)室溫設(shè)定來調(diào)節(jié)空調(diào)的運(yùn)行狀態(tài)。優(yōu)先譯碼器可以將室溫傳感器采集的二進(jìn)制信號(hào)轉(zhuǎn)換為控制空調(diào)運(yùn)行的模擬信號(hào),例如將溫度信號(hào)轉(zhuǎn)換為開啟或關(guān)閉空調(diào)的指令。這樣,空調(diào)系統(tǒng)就能根據(jù)室溫變化自動(dòng)調(diào)節(jié),確保房間溫度的穩(wěn)定。
雖然優(yōu)先編碼器和優(yōu)先譯碼器看起來功能相似,但實(shí)際上它們有著不同的作用和實(shí)現(xiàn)方式。優(yōu)先編碼器主要用于信號(hào)的選擇和優(yōu)先級(jí)的判斷,而優(yōu)先譯碼器則主要用于信號(hào)的轉(zhuǎn)換和模擬控制。兩者都依賴于數(shù)字電路的精確控制,但在應(yīng)用場(chǎng)景上各有側(cè)重。
總結(jié)一下,優(yōu)先編碼器和優(yōu)先譯碼器都是數(shù)字電路中非常重要的組成部分,它們?cè)诮煌ㄐ盘?hào)燈、空調(diào)控制、多級(jí)決策系統(tǒng)等領(lǐng)域都有廣泛的應(yīng)用。理解它們的工作原理,有助于我們更好地設(shè)計(jì)和優(yōu)化數(shù)字電路系統(tǒng)。
如果你對(duì)優(yōu)先編碼器和優(yōu)先譯碼器還有更多問題,歡迎在評(píng)論區(qū)留言,我會(huì)為你一一解答!

